WEBThe 2018 Summer Youth Olympics (Spanish: Juegos Olímpicos de la Juventud de 2018), officially known as the III Summer Youth Olympic Games, and commonly known as Buenos Aires 2018, were an international sports, cultural, and educational event held from 6 to 18 October 2018 in Buenos Aires, Argentina.

WEBJul 24, 2018 · From August to September, the Youth Olympic Games flame will travel 14,000 kilometres around 17 cities of Argentina. The Buenos Aires 2018 Torch Tour will highlight Argentina’s cultural and geographical diversity as it travels through the northwest, northeast, Cuyo, Pampa and Patagonia regions.

WEBOct 12, 2018 · Nazareno Sasia lived up to his billing as one of Argentina’s big hopes for the Youth Olympic Games in Buenos Aires on Friday (12), making the men’s shot put competition his own at the Youth Olympic Park. The 17-year-old entered with the best throw by any U18 athlete this year courtesy of a South American U18 record 21.40m in August.

WEBBuenos Aires, the capital and most populous city in Argentina, hosted the 3rd Summer Youth Olympic Games in 2018. Nearly 4000 young athletes aged 15-18 represented 206 countries. For the first time ever in Olympic competition, there were the same number of male and female athletes.
